Not every adjustment looks or sounds the same, and that is intentional. In our clinic, we use the Structural Corrective method, a combination of techniques suited to your individual circumstances for what needs to be adjusted, so we get to the root cause of your health issues. Instrument assisted adjusting allows the practitioner to safely, effectively and gently adjust while protecting his or her own body. One never hears the "pop" of the joint as gasses release that can occur with manual adjusting. Drop table technique uses a dedicated section of the treatment table that gives way slightly as the adjustment is delivered, allowing the correction to happen with noticeably less force than a traditional manual thrust. Both by instrument and Drop Table are useful options for sensitive areas or for patients who prefer a gentler approach. The atlas is the topmost vertebra in the spine, and it sits at the base of the skull supporting the full weight of the head. Even a small degree of misalignment here can affect the way the brainstem functions and how nerve signals travel through to the rest of the body and from the body back to the brain. The nervous system is remarkably adaptable, which is both a strength and a challenge when it comes to spinal care. When patterns of restriction have been present for a long time, the brain learns to work around them rather than correct them. Regular adjustments give the nervous system consistent, accurate input, helping it relearn what normal movement actually feels like. That is why the benefits of care tend to compound the longer you stay with it.
